Summary

Dr. Patricia Scripko is a neurologist and internal medicine physician with 16 years of experience treating complex neurological conditions. She earned her medical degree from Case Western Reserve University School of Medicine and has developed expertise in both adult and pediatric neurological care. Dr. Scripko provides care in both English and Spanish.

Dr. Scripko practices at UM Capital Region Medical Center in Oxon Hill and Largo, Maryland. She specializes in treating migraine headaches, including pediatric migraines, and offers advanced pain management procedures such as nerve blocks for chronic pain and Botox injections for low back pain relief. Patients have given her an average rating of 3.3 out of 5 stars on Vitals.
